Pizza Hut fires up new campaign for stonefired pizza base range via M&C Saatchi, Sydney
Pizza Hut, via M&C Saatchi Sydney, has launched a new ad campaign for its first-ever Stonefired Pizza Base Range that captures the essence of pizza’s true origins and gives pizza lovers a taste of authentic Italian-style pizza.
The campaign, which features TV celebrity cook Aaron Harvie, launched this week includes TV, radio, digital, social media and point of sale.
The new varieties feature Italian Stonefired pizza bases andItalian-inspired ingredients that Pizza Hut has never used beforeincluding sopressa salami, rocket, cherry tomatoes, and a crushedtomato sauce.
Pizza Hut marketing manager Fatima Syed said: “The Stonefired PizzaBase Range lifts take-home pizza to a whole new level and is just oneof a range of innovations we have planned for the year.”
From just $14.95 for pick up, the Stonefired Pizza Base Range is available for a limited time only (until April 25).
